Tube amp questions
I am looking at a 10 Meter mobile amp with (2) 6KV6A or 6JG6A tubes. I know
these are originally sweep tubes. The input SWR is over 3:1 and I'm thinking that a resistor has been replaced by a wire jumper. There is no series resistance or capacitance between the input and tubes. Adding a 25 Ohm resistor drops the input SWR to 1.5:1 or lower. So what kind of power output should I see on AM and SSB without harming the tubes? Chris |
